14 hours ago, TwilightLord said:

Max speed doesn’t have to do with the motor power.

It absolutely does have to do with motor power, at least as long was we are talking about an ordinary shaped wheel with an 80kg adult riding it. 3.200W is just not enough for 100km/h, certainly not if you're standing on the wheel and almost certainly not when sitting  down either. It doesnt matter how much you fiddle around with the voltage and back EMF and field weakening or whatever, at the end of the day it is raw power that is needed to overcome the air and rolling resistance.

It would easily be enough with the rider planking on top of the wheel and everything encased in an aerodynamic teardrop shape, but not with wheels as we know them.

Just now, Jason McNeil said:

It's not possible: the Lynx @ 88lb/40kg is as light as a Wheel can be with those specs (with current tech), the Sherman-L is just 6.5kg more. The additional 72x cells x  ~72g/cell = is 5.184kg, this exclude additional packaging, BMS surface area, casing, etc. By way of perspective, the EB GT PRO+ weighs 10kg more than the Sherman-L! 

I mean, even though the magnesium chassis is already very light, and it's amazing what LeaperKim achieved with the Lynx and the Sherman L - magnesium's density is still 1.7 g/cm3. Plastics, like CF-nylon, can be around 1.2 g/cm3. But I guess with large wheels the metal casing just makes more sense, I was just theorizing of what would be possible in the future / on different, possibly smaller and cheaper offerings from Veteran
